Alright mate, I took the test last week. I'm not particularly fit but I managed to run the 1.5 miles in 9:15. I had to do it within 12:48 (being an old geezer) even still it wasn't that hard. You have to run on a treadmill which is much easier than normal running. Don't worry about it mate, you'll ...
